Output e8f8683e8f92c5a6391d294bcf6d11639f263f503644ac1b8be7a8c375cd40c5:26

value
22586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 870884a22eb85d7a1e7c42344f49daf374be491120698d149ed7c2641d189b4b
address
bc1psuygfg3whpwh58nugg6y7jw67d6tujg3yp5c69y76lpxg8gcnd9sadzg2y
transaction
e8f8683e8f92c5a6391d294bcf6d11639f263f503644ac1b8be7a8c375cd40c5
spent
true